參與
👍🎉 首先,感謝您撥冗參與! 🎉👍
遊樂場與問題回報
如果您想使用 BootstrapVue 元件而無需任何本機設定,只需前往我們的 線上遊樂場,您就可以使用新的 Vue 實例互動地播放和測試元件。如果您想保留變更或製作回報元件異常行為的公關案,您可以將它們儲存到 CodePen、CodeSandbox 或 JSFiddle,並在問題中提供該連結。
設定
- 複製此儲存庫 (
git clone https://github.com/bootstrap-vue/bootstrap-vue --branch=dev
) - 確保您已在本機安裝
node
和yarn
cd bootstrap-vue
- 執行
yarn install
安裝所有依賴項
處理元件
如果您想要在本地破解和改善組件,您可以按下列步驟操作
- 執行
yarn docs-dev
以執行一個本機開發伺服器 - 前往
http://localhost:3000/play
- 現在您可以對本機組件進行更改(它們位於
components
目錄中)。變更會套用 Webpack 熱重載,無需重新載入頁面 - 最後,歡迎分享你超棒的破解資訊給其他人,並開啟一個 PR
在您的專案內測試
如果您想要在專案中看到變更,而不是示範場
- 在 bootstrap-vue 目錄中執行
yarn link
- 在您的專案中執行
yarn link bootstrap-vue
- 在 bootstrap-vue 中執行
yarn watch
- 現在,每當您變更一個組件,一個新的產品版本將會建置完成並準備好套用於您的專案
拉取要求
請確認所有拉取要求都在 GitHub 上針對 dev
分支進行。請參閱 Conventional Commits 規格,了解提交訊息和 PR 命名原則。這非常重要,因為 CHANGELOG
就是根據這些訊息產生的。
範例
fix(b-modal): 修復部分損毀的模組事物
feat(b-table): 為表格組件增加一個功能
財務捐款
我們也歡迎您在我們的 Open Collective 上,以完全透明的方式進行財務捐款。任何人都可以提出開支。如果開支對於社群的發展有意義,核心協力人員將在我們開放社群的分類帳中「合併」該筆開支,而提出開支的人將獲得報銷。
考慮詢問您的公司,透過 成為贊助者,來支持這個開放原始碼專案。
協力人員
感謝已經對 BootstrapVue 有所貢獻的所有人!